  • Constant Level Infiltrometer – With or Without 15cm Auger – For Soil Permeability Tests for Autonomous Sanitation

    • SOIL PERMEABILITY MEASUREMENT: The SDEC Constant Level Infiltrometer is designed to measure the soil’s saturated hydraulic conductivity (K coefficient), a key data point in determining soil’s ability to infiltrate water, essential for permeability tests in autonomous sanitation.
    • RELIABLE PORCHET METHOD: Uses the constant level Porchet method to conduct precise percolation tests, measuring the rate of water absorption by the soil from shallow water-filled holes.
    • CREATION OF A SATURATED BULB: Before measurement, a sufficient volume of water is percolated to create a saturated bulb in the soil around the hole, allowing for an accurate assessment of the soil’s infiltration capacity.
    • COMPLETE KIT: Includes a stainless steel level control cell, HDPE saturation and measuring tanks, digital stopwatch, transport case, Edelman auger, and connectors, providing everything needed for reliable and practical measurements.
    • PRACTICALITY AND PRECISION: The SDEC Constant Level Infiltrometer combines ease of installation and precision in measurements, proving to be an indispensable tool for professionals in autonomous sanitation and soil studies.

    NOTE: There are two options for the kit, with or without the auger, to be specified at the time of purchase.

  • HAGUE 7000 – Carbon 14 Bubbler with 4 Pots (with Oven)

    • OPTIMAL MONITORING OF CARBON 14: The HAGUE 7000 effectively monitors atmospheric C14, capturing gas and organic compounds from various sources.
    • ADVANCED OPERATING PRINCIPLE: Uses bubbling in a soda solution to trap gaseous C14 and similarly oxidizes organic C14.
    • PRECISE MEASUREMENT: Accurately determines the volumetric activity of C14 in the air, with a 100% trapping efficiency for CO2 and 94% for CH4-CO2 conversion.
    • COMPLIANCE WITH STANDARDS: Designed according to NF ISO 20041-1 standards for maximum efficiency and ergonomics.
    • OPTIONAL COOLING FUNCTION: Cooling system available, maintaining the trapping solution at 7°C for consistent performance.
